About Ricardo Rodríguez
Ricardo Rodríguez, a Mexican driver born in 1942, raced for Ferrari in the World Championship during 1961 and 1962, making six starts. He was just 19 when he first appeared for the Italian team, making him one of the youngest drivers to reach Formula 1's front rank in the championship's early decades.
His 1962 season brought four points and a thirteenth-place classification in the drivers' championship — a solid return for a driver barely 20 years old, at a time when points extended only six places down the order.
Rodríguez's World Championship record comprises those two seasons with Ferrari: six starts, four points, and the distinction of an exceptionally early arrival at the sport's highest level.
